Potential students need to make informed choices when undertaking further study.
Potential students should access different sorts of information regarding the institution of their choice.
Potential students need to be aware of how service needs influence the choices available.
Potential students should have a clear idea of what they are aiming for.
Potential students should be aware of the differences between similar courses.
